Corrosion fatigue property of 2.25Cr-1Mo steels in a high-temperature sulfide corrosion atmosphere simulating the inside of a pulverized coal-fired boiler

Fatigue cracks have been observed in the boiler water wall tubes of pulverized coal-fired power plants in high-temperature sulfide corrosive environments, and there is concern that thermal fatigue cracks will increase and propagate as the power output of pulverized coal-fired power plants increases...
